Hawaii's Public Beaches: A Guide to Access
Gaining reach to Hawaii’s stunning public coastlines is usually straightforward, but knowing a few key points ensures a pleasant experience. Most Hawaii’s shoreline is considered public, stretching from the high-water mark to the vegetation edge. However, certain areas may be subject to local property access restrictions, so it's advisable to verify signage. Parking can frequently be a problem, particularly at busy destinations; arrive ahead of time or consider alternative methods, like biking or local transport. Exploring California's Free Beach Access Options
California's beautiful coastline presents a unique challenge: ensuring the public has a way to reach its sandy shores. While many gated areas exist, California law guarantees a degree of public beach access. This isn't always straightforward; identifying accessible pathways can require some investigation . Here’s get more info a quick overview of common access methods you can employ :
- Public Beach Parks: Many cities maintain public parks directly on the coast.
- Coastal Trails : A system of routes meander along the beach, providing access to multiple points.
- Easements: These rights grant public access through private land to reach the coast.
- Public Stairways : Some locations offer specific ramps or stairways to get to the beach.
Remember that access points can sometimes be difficult to locate and understanding local regulations is always advisable. Additional resources are available online from the California Coastal Commission and state government platforms .
